X1.6 solar flare from sunspot region 2192

Sunspot region 2192 (now the largest sunspot region of this solar cycle) produced a major X1.67 solar flare (R3-strong radio blackout) at 14:28 UTC. This was the second and also the strongest X-class solar flare from this sunspot region and the 19th strongest solar flare of the current solar cycle. Sunspot region 2192 was also the source of two M-class solar flares today: M8.7 at 01:59 UTC and M2.7 at 05:17 UTC.
